Unpacking Cancun's Tropical Weather Patterns

Cancun showcases a tropical climate characterized by predictable heat and humidity throughout the year. Located in the Yucatan Peninsula, this paradise undergoes a fascinating interplay of ocean currents that shape its weather patterns. The region is susceptible to cyclones during the summer months, typically from June to November.

When Does it Rain in Cancun? The Rainy Season Explained

Dreaming of a sunny Cancun vacation? While the paradise destination is known for its stunning beaches and crystal-clear waters, it's important to be aware of the typical rainy season. Contrary to popular belief, Cancun doesn't experience a constant deluge throughout the year. There are distinct times when rainfall is more frequent. Typically, the rainy season in Cancun lasts from late June to October, with August being the rainiest month.

During these monsoon months, expect thunderstorms that are often short-lived, followed by clear skies. The rainfall usually comes in the afternoons or evenings. It's best to be prepared with a light jacket and an umbrella, just in case.
